Pope (Marietta, Ga.) proved to be a giant killer last week, knocking off the top team in the MaxPreps Top 25 high school baseball rankings. The Greyhounds handled previously unbeaten Buford in three-game series during the second round of the Georgia AAAAAA baseball playoffs.
Buford won the first game, 8-1, but lost in the final inning of the other two games. Pope won 1-0 in the 10th inning of the second game, handing Buford its first loss of the season after 32 straight wins. Pope then scored two runs in the top of the seventh inning for a 5-3 win that ended Buford's season.
Winning big games is nothing new to Pope. The Greyhounds won back-to-back Class AAAAAA championships in 2017 and 2018. They enter the rankings at No. 13. Allatoona, a team that has defeated Pope twice this year, joins the rankings this week at No. 12. Buford fell to No. 14, one spot ahead of Baylor (Chattanooga, Tenn.). Buford has a win over Parkview (Lilburn, Ga.), a team that defeated Baylor in an interstate.
The loss allowed Friendswood (Texas) to move up to the No. 1 spot. The Mustangs are 26-0 and have the program's most wins since 2008 when they went 27-12.
Pope, Allatoona and Auburn (Ala.) were the only new teams this week. Pleasant Grove (Utah) dropped out after two losses to American Fork while Columbus North (Ind.) dropped out after a loss to Noblesville. Farragut (Knoxville, Tenn.) also fell out of the rankings for the first time this year after a loss to Hardin Valley.

Milestones: Billy Jack Bowen of Silo became the nation's all-time winningest high school baseball coach, when including fall and spring seasons. Bowen, in his 35th year at Silo, passed Eddie Collins of Latta on April 19 in a doubleheader sweep of Howe. Collins, who didn't coach in the spring, had retired after the 2020 season with 2,122 career wins. Collins had taken the lead from Murl Bowen (2,115 wins), Billy Jack Bowen's uncle, mid-September of 2020. Bowen's Silo team won its regional championship, giving him 2,132 career wins and counting. Silo will play in the Oklahoma Class 2A state tournament this week.
Streaks: Webster (Wis.) upped its record to 6-0 on the season to give it 43 straight wins. Webster is one win ahead of Roff (Okla.), which finished the 2021 season undefeated (33-0) with an Oklahoma Class B state championship. Roff had won its last six games of the 2019 season and all three of the games it played in 2020 before COVID ended the season.

No. 19 Roff won the Oklahoma B state title with a 12-2 win over Red Oak.
